A shooting at the Queens Garden Resort in Ocala, Florida reportedly claimed the life of 28-year-old Michael Bernard Tolbert Saturday, December 23, 2017.

According to News 6, gunfire erupted at the “Queens Garden Resort on South Pine Avenue around midnight.” The Ocala Star-Banner reports, responding officers discovered Mr. Tolbert with multiple gunshot wounds at the scene. He was transported to the hospital, where he tragically succumbed to fatal injuries.

Gunfire reportedly broke out inside the Lion’s Den Bar & Grill in Toledo Saturday, January 13, 2018, leaving Rico Villolovos hospitalized.

According to The Toledo Blade, responding officers discovered Mr. Villolovos “near a pool table at the Lion’s Den Bar & Grill, 2814 Lagrange St..” around 1:45 a.m. Mr. Villolovos was transported to the hospital with multiple gunshot wounds, per WTOL reports. His current condition has not been released. Police are apparently still searching for a suspect and motive.

29-year-old Maria Brown was reportedly shot and killed during a carjacking at the Highland Cove apartment complex Monday night, January 15, 2018.

According to WSMV 4, Ms. Brown and her passenger were “visiting family” at the “Highland Cove Apartments on Due West Avenue” when they were approached by an armed man “demanding money.” WKRN reports, the assailant opened fire, striking Ms. Brown, before fleeing in her vehicle. She was transported to TriStar Skyline Medical Center, where she tragically succumbed to fatal injuries.
